Hadith 6184

وَلَهُ طَرِيقٌ ثَانٍ عِنْدَ الْإِمَامِ أَحْمَدَ أَيْضًا قَالَ حَدَّثَنَا حَمَّادُ بْنُ خَالِدٍ عَنْ عَبْدِ اللَّهِ عَنْ نَافِعٍ عَنِ ابْنِ عُمَرَ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ُمَا أَنَّ النَّبِيَّ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َآلِهِ وَسَلَّمَ حَمَى النَّقِيعَ لِلْخَيْلِ قَالَ حَمَّادٌ فَقُلْتُ لَهُ وَفِي لَفْظٍ فَقُلْتُ لَهُ يَا أَبَا عَبْدِ الرَّحْمَنِ يَعْنِي الْعُمَرِيَّ لِخَيْلِهِ قَالَ لَا لِخَيْلِ الْمُسْلِمِينَ
(Second chain) It is narrated from Sayyiduna Abdullah bin Umar (may Allah be pleased with them both) that the Noble Prophet (peace and blessings be upon him) designated the place of Naqi’ as a pasture for horses. Hammad says: I asked, “O Abu Abdur Rahman! Did he (peace and blessings be upon him) designate it specifically for his own horses?” He replied, “No, it was designated specifically for the horses of the Muslims.”

Brief Explanation
Benefits: ... Naqi‘ is the name of a place located sixty miles from Madinah Munawwarah; it spans one mile in width and eight miles in length.
